Mysql open source rdbms overview searchdatamanagement. Relational databases and sql web programming step by step. In relational model, data is stored in relations tables and is represented in form of tuples rows. A relational database management system rdbms is a program that lets you create, update, and administer a relational database. It arranges information into allied rows and columns. Introduction to rdbms 1 chapter 1 introduction to rdbms 1. With mongodb, all of the blog data is contained within a single document, linked with a single reference to a user document that contains both blog and comment authors. A popular open source relational database mysql database is an open source rdbms based on the industry standard structured query language sql. Relational database is a collection of organized set of tables. The relationship is established betwee n 2 tables on the basis of common.
Example of rdbms are mysql, postgre, sql server, oracle etc. Relational database management system rdbms is a database management system dbms that is based on the relational model. Sql s tructured q uery l anguage is a programming language used to communicate with data stored in a relational database. However, since rdbms are most common, sometimes the term dbms is used to denote a dbms which is not relational. Pdf oracle9 i release 2 database architecture on windows this technical white paper describes how the oracle9 i release 2 rdbms operates on windows and takes advantage of the. Introduction to mysql connecting and disconnecting entering basic queries creating and using a database. Nosql works faster for unstructured and unrelated data. S digital notes by bighnaraj naik assistant professor department of master in computer application vssut, burla. It is free to use for individuals and nonproduction environments under the gnu general public license. Here all the information is properly stored as tables. Rdbms is a dbms which is based on the relational model, but not every dbms must be relational. It is pronounced as my essqueell, in distinction with sql, pronounced sequel.
The tables are then related to one another using foreign keys. Rdbms stands for r elational d atabase m anagement s ystem. Other formats also are available there, including html, pdf, and epub. Rdbms is the variant of dbms devised to remove the inefficiencies of dbms. Rdbms to mongodb migration guide connected social media. To see a list of options provided by mysql, invoke it with the help option. Mysql is a relational database management system rdbmsthat is, it supports databases that consist of a. The data in a mysql database are stored in tables which consists of columns and rows. Mysql is available on all major operating systems, including windows, linux and solaris. Rdbms full form is for relational database management system. The advantages and disadvantages of rdbms web solutions blog. Table, record, fields etc in rdbms concept studytonight. Rdbms is a relational data base management system relational dbms.
Beauty about relational database is that the data stored in them can be retrieved or reorganized in different ways without making changes to the database tables. Rdbms is a software system which is used to store only data which need to be stored in the form of tables. Rdms example systems are sql server, oracle, mysql, mariadb and sqlite. It describes the basic functions that are supported and introduces the reader to database design concepts including database normalization. Most information comes from chapter 3, mysql tutorial. A relational database management system rdbms is an application on a computer that can manage large amounts of data quickly and efficiently. The main property that sets relational databases apart from other databases is that data in separate tables can be linked, meaning you can specify a relationship between different bits of data. Mysql classic edition, available to only independent software vendors, oems and valueadded resellers, is designed to be an embeddable database for readintensive applications. A relational database management system rdbms is a database management system dbms that is based on the relational model as introduced by e.
A foreign key is simply the primary key in a different table. Rdbms is the basis for sql and for all modern database systems like ms sql server, ibm db2, oracle, mysql, and microsoft access. It is called relational data base management system rdbms because it is based on relational model introduced by e. For the right use case, relational databases are powerful tools. This manual describes the php extensions and interfaces that can be used with mysql.
For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ql users. Rdbms offers a huge security, while dbms offers zero security. The most popular rdbms are ms sql server, db2, oracle and mysql. There are many popular rdbms available to work with. Oracle, sybase, mysql, sqlserver personal databases access embedded databases pointbase. A relational model can be represented as a table of rows and columns.
Let me answer you this with the advantages of rdbms. What is a rdbms relational database management system. Most relational database management systems use the sql language to access the database. This book covers the mysql relational database management system in 21. Mysql is one of the most important rdbms database, lets discuss mysql. In this kind of system, data is managed and stored in rows and columns which is known as tuples and attributes. Most commercial rdbms s use the structured query language sql to access the database, although sql was invented after the development of the relational model and is.
Mysql is the most popular open source relational sql database management system. Difference between dbms and rdbms with comparison chart. A relational database management system rdbms is a database management system based on the relational model introduced by e. Mysql is an opensource relational database management system rdbms. This would help you to compare their basic features. A relational database management system rdbms is a program that allows you to create, update, and administer a relational database. Sqlite, sql anywhere, postresql, and other rdbms tables, objects and data. Rdms is an information management system which is oriented on a data model. Oracle database for 64bit windows this article introduces the 64bit oracle database for windows on itanium and the many benefits from using oracle on the platform. Mysql database system provides an interactive utility, called mysql, which allows the user to enter sql commands interactively.
Oracle mysql cloud service is built on mysql enterprise edition and powered by oracle cloud, providing an enterprisegrade mysql database service. A relational database stores data in separate tables rather than putting all the data in. Data models entity relationship er, mapping er model to relational mode, network. Rdbms is the basis for sql, and for all modern database systems like ms sql server, ibm db2, oracle, mysql, and microsoft access. This ebook introduces you the rdbms developer to a new technology that leverages data connections like never before. There are many more who are taking the same course. Teach yourself sql in 21 days, second edition acknowledgments a special thanks to the following individuals. An introduction to mysql databases fasthosts customer support. Mysql is an open source, relational database management system rdbms based on structured query language sql. Mysql is a popular and open source relational database application. Operational database management systems market and to act as a launching pad for further research. Mysql is pronounced as my essqueell, in contrast with sql.
Relational data model in this model the data is organized into tables called relations. A relational database has following major components. Rdbms stands for relational database management systems all modern database management systems like sql, ms sql server, ibm db2, oracle, my sql and microsoft access are based on rdbms. Rdbms relational algebra is a procedural language that can be used to tell the dbms how to build a new relation from one or more relations in the database and the relational calculus is a nonprocedural language that can be used to formulate the definition of a relation in terms of one or more database relations. Mysql is an open source sql database, which is developed by a swedish company mysql ab. Mysql is developed, distributed, and supported by oracle corporation. The common difference between dbms and rdbms is that dbms just provide an environment where people could conveniently store and retrieve information with in the presence of redundant data.
Some of the examples of rdbms are sql server, mysql, oracle and so on. Diagrammatically, a foreign key is depicted as a line with an arrow at one end. Rdbms is a powerful data management system and is widely used across the world. This tutorial gives a brief overview of some of the most popular rdbmss. All the applicants can check the rdms questions and answers from the below sections of this page. A relational dbms stores information in a set of tables, each of which has a unique identifier or primary key. Relational database management system pdf free download for class 1 key points of the chapter database management systemdbms it is a computer based record keeping system that stores the data centrally and manages data efficiently. It is the most popular database system used with php. Data stored in a table format helps database users easy to understand, provides easy data access and simple origination of data. Teach yourself mysql in 21 days web based programming.
This page is designed to help it and business leaders better understand the technology and products in the. As open source projects, several nosql databases can be used for free. Relational database management system pdf free download. Mysql cluster is a realtime open source transactional database designed for fast, alwayson access to data under high throughput conditions. A table is a collection of data represented in rows and columns. More features, more data, more speed and most importantly more connections. Also, thank you jordan for your encouragement over the past few years. Mysql has a number of functions and operators that allow us to perform operations using regular expressions regex. On the other hand, rdbms uses normalization to eliminate the data redundancy. Every rdbms is a dbms, but the opposite is not true. Now, you know why rdbms came into the bigger picture and how it might be the perfect fit for your requirement.
But todays users are asking for more than an rdbms can handle. Consider youre a student student taking a particular educational course course. An rdbms for enterpriselevel databases that supports both sql and nosql architectures. Examples of dbms include file system, xml, windows registry. The sql code we show in this book will work properly on mysql and other major. The relational model is an example of recordbased model. It is known as a relational database because the data held within can be structured in such. This tutorial explains what a relational database management system is. Teaching staff members teachingstaff would teach students student in that particular course course. Prejoining data to collapse 5 rdbms tables to 2 bson documents other advantages of the. An enterpriselevel, objectrelational dbms that uses procedural languages such as perl and python in addition to sqllevel code.
1086 816 488 424 1354 517 1135 891 666 123 30 1045 1636 947 882 776 528 1488 283 114 1550 1418 431 548 1309 770 928 959 544 275 1301 781 700 834 548 1444 256 878 1191 331 253 695 931 37